Principal Accountabilities -
- Effectively and safely operates standard maintenance tools such
as power tools, basic hand tools and basic electrical testing
equipment -
- Perform preventative maintenance up to and including Annual
PM's. -
- Read and understand mechanical and electrical schematics
without issue. -
- Complete minor troubleshooting of mechanical and electrical
related issues without direct supervision. -
- Follow prescribed safety rules and regulation as well as other
departmental policies and procedures. Help to develop proper safety
techniques. -
- Locate sources of problems by observing mechanical devices in
operation; listening for problems; using precision measuring and
testing instruments. -
- Prepare work site - scaffolding, safety, etc -
- Perform maintenance task -
- With the Maintenance Supervisor, resolve problems as needed to
perform work -
- Complete Closeout Activities including, Tool accountability /
Parts reconciliation, Sanitation tagging / Notification to
Production, Return unused materials and tools, Functional
Operations test complete, and arrange for PdM validation.
- Complete, Sign and return hardcopy Work Order -
- Manufacturing Process Reliability -
- Maintain Process and Industry Standards and Specifications
-
- Safety, Health and Environment -
- Understand and certify in LOTO -
- Identify follow-up work required -
- Acquire planned materials, tools and documentation for planned
work, and work order information for reactive work. -
- Investigate job site if required - determine scope of work
(reactive work) -
- Respond to interruption work from immediate supervisor. -
- Move to next job after completion or as directed by Maintenance
Supervisor -
- Complete, Sign and return hardcopy Work Order to Maintenance
Supervisor complete with; Work Description, Symptoms, As Found, As
Left, Start / Finish time, and Labor Hours and Note Deficiencies,
Delays, any Job Plan Feedback -
- Effectively inform through written communication daily
pass-downs issues and actions. -
